Below is
summary of what is there:
MTJ 0.9
Scope:
- EclipseME
1.7.9 code base,
- All UEI SDKs
are supported,
- MPowerplayer
SDK is supported,
- MicroEmu
2.0.3 SDK is supported,
- Import
EclipseME Projects,
- Import
Netbeans Projects,
- Preprocessor
of JavaME code integrated on the build environment
- Improvements
on the Application descriptor UI
- MTJ
Perspective make it easy to access all MTJ related functionalities,
- Enhanced
run/debug options,
- Automatically
SDK Javadoc discovery,
- Support
external preverifier on MIDP SDKs that does not provide a preverifier,
- Configure
JAR/JAD file names in create package,
- Multiple
hosts support (win32, linux and macosx)

Dates:
Aug/01/2008 -
integration build (done)
Aug/29/2008 -
M1 (feature & api freeze)
Sep/12/2008 -
RC1 (major bugs fix)
Sep/30/2008 -
RC2 (only documentation updated and major bugs that are approved by all
committers)
